Before buying a used treadmill, think of some import parts first. Do not make compromise on the motor. If motor is defective, no amount of assurances is going to save you from immediate future troubles. Have a trial run, and watch whether any additional vibrations are created by the treadmill. And the console of the treadmill needs to give you the correct indications about the speed at which you run the distance and the time. Some consoles have pre-generated workouts.

As for the body, look for the treadmill with a long deck. You need to walk or run at full stride that will give you total exercise freedom. Of what material the frame is made? If it is steel, it is better and will have long-term advantages. The minimum size of the deck should be 52.

Look out for two important safety features in the used treadmill you intend to buy. First is the automatic stop button. The reason for this facility is obvious. Second is provision for the safety key that locks the treadmill. Let the children use it in your presence and with your permission, till such time they have mastered the procedure well.

Again to remind you about the motor, it needs to be a quiet motor! With the grumbling motor, the whole treadmill will grumble!
